Abstract In this project we investigate the dynamics of some systems described by mappings near two types of phase transition: (i) integrability to non-integrability; (ii) limited to unlimited energy diffusion (Fermi acceleration). Our main goal is to describe the behavior of the probability energy density for a set of particles moving in a chaotic way. The break of symmetry in the probability energy density leads to an additional scaling, up to now, described only phenomenologically. The first observation in a area preserving mapping was in Physical Review Letters 93, 014101 (2004), authored by Edson D. Leonel, Peter V. E. McClintock and Jafferson K. L. Silva. The generalization to time dependent billiard is immediate and is in the scope of the present project. (AU) | |
